Mississippi cost range by foundation

How these estimates are modeled

Basement

$800-$1430

Use this when the home has a basement or lowest-level slab that supports a standard sub-slab suction system.

Slab-on-Grade

$760-$1350

Slab homes can price differently when finished space, routing, or core drilling complicates the system path.

Crawl Space

$1280-$2350

Crawl-space jobs can move higher when vapor-barrier sealing, access, and sub-membrane suction add labor.

State rules that can change the quote

Disclosure: No broad state disclosure requirement is modeled here. Mississippi does not have specific radon disclosure requirements in real estate transactions.

Mitigation licensing: No state-specific mitigation license premium is modeled. Mississippi does not require state licensing for radon professionals.

Why Does Cost Vary in Mississippi?

Price ranges across Mississippi move with local labor rates, permit friction, roofline routing, and foundation type. County pages narrow this down for homeowners comparing basement, slab, or crawl space mitigation after a confirmed radon reading.
